  • Beschreibung: We model the internal game between the leader and the factions of a party, to study the effect of party leadership on electoral success. Factions are of interest or of principle. The probability of winning the election is increasing in how close the party position is to the median voter, the leader’s charisma, party coherence and the factions’ total contributions. The leader offers both types of factions their favorite rewards in exchange for contributions. We show that party coherence and factions’ total contributions are not necessarily increasing in the leader’s charisma and ideological proximity to factions. Further, we show that factions of interest constraint the party’s electoral strategy less than factions of principle. In particular, factions of interest always contribute more, are less of an obstacle towards achieving party coherence, and offer the party more freedom in its choice of the ideological location and charisma of the party leader
